The Skin: The Largest Organ of the Human Body
When we talk about the largest organ of the human body, the skin instantly takes center stage. It is the only organ that you can see and touch directly, and it serves as a protective shield against environmental hazards. The average adult’s skin covers an area of about 20 square feet (approximately 2 square meters) and weighs around 8 pounds (3.6 kilograms), making it the largest and heaviest organ in your body.
Structure and Layers of the Skin
The skin is composed of three main layers, each playing a unique role:
- Epidermis: This outermost layer provides a waterproof barrier and creates our skin tone. It is constantly renewing itself by shedding dead skin cells and replacing them with new ones.
- Dermis: Located beneath the epidermis, the dermis contains tough connective tissue, hair follicles, and sweat glands. It also houses nerve endings that allow us to sense touch, pain, and temperature.
- Hypodermis (Subcutaneous tissue): This deeper layer is made of fat and connective tissue that helps insulate the body and absorb shocks to protect internal organs.
Together, these layers enable the skin to perform its many functions effectively.
Why the Skin Qualifies as the Largest Organ
To clarify why the skin is considered an organ, it’s important to understand what an organ actually is. An organ is a group of tissues working in unison to carry out specific functions. Since the skin is made up of multiple tissue types—epithelial, connective, nervous, and muscular tissues—it meets this definition perfectly.
Besides its massive surface area, the skin’s multifunctionality also supports its classification as the largest organ. It is responsible not only for protection but also for temperature regulation, sensation, and even vitamin D synthesis, all of which are vital for survival.
The Protective Role of the Skin
One of the skin’s primary roles is to act as a defensive barrier against various threats:
- Physical Protection: The skin shields internal organs from mechanical injuries, cuts, and abrasions.
- Microbial Defense: It prevents the entry of bacteria, viruses, and fungi, reducing the risk of infections.
- UV Radiation Shield: Melanin in the epidermis protects against harmful ultraviolet rays from the sun.
This natural armor is crucial for maintaining overall health and preventing illnesses.
Additional Essential Functions of the Skin
Beyond protection, the skin plays several other vital roles that contribute to our well-being.
Temperature Regulation
The skin helps regulate body temperature through sweat production and blood vessel dilation. When you get too hot, sweat glands release moisture that cools your body as it evaporates. Conversely, when you’re cold, blood vessels constrict to retain heat.
Sensation and Communication
The skin is packed with nerve endings that detect changes in pressure, temperature, and pain. This sensory input allows you to react to your environment—whether it’s pulling your hand away from something hot or feeling the softness of a loved one’s touch.
Vitamin D Synthesis
Exposure to sunlight enables the skin to produce vitamin D, which is crucial for bone health, immune function, and overall metabolic processes. This highlights the skin’s role beyond a mere physical barrier—it actively participates in biochemical processes essential for life.
Common Conditions Affecting the Largest Organ of the Human Body
Given its exposure to the environment, the skin is susceptible to numerous conditions that can affect its health and functionality.
Skin Diseases and Disorders
- Acne: A common condition where hair follicles become clogged with oil and dead skin cells.
- Eczema: Inflammation of the skin causing redness, itching, and irritation.
- Psoriasis: An autoimmune disorder characterized by the rapid buildup of skin cells, leading to scaling.
- Skin Cancer: Uncontrolled growth of abnormal skin cells often caused by excessive UV exposure.
Regular skin care and protection from harmful UV rays are important to prevent many of these issues.

Why Skin Is Classified as an Organ
The skin qualifies as an organ because it consists of multiple layers of tissues that work together to perform specific functions. Unlike simpler structures like glands or bones, the skin integrates epithelial, connective, muscle, and nervous tissues. This complex composition enables it to serve as a multifunctional system rather than a mere covering.
The Anatomy and Physiology of the Skin
The skin’s complexity is apparent when dissecting its layers and functions.
Layers of the Skin
The skin is composed of three primary layers:
Epidermis: The outermost layer, primarily responsible for barrier protection against pathogens, UV radiation, and water loss. It contains keratinocytes, melanocytes, and Langerhans cells.
Dermis: Beneath the epidermis, the dermis contains connective tissue, blood vessels, nerve endings, hair follicles, and sweat glands. It provides structural strength and elasticity.
Hypodermis (Subcutaneous layer): This innermost layer consists mainly of fat and connective tissue, serving as insulation and cushioning for underlying muscles and bones.
Functions of the Skin
The skin performs several critical functions that underscore its importance:
- Protection: Acts as a physical and immunological barrier.
- Temperature Regulation: Through sweat production and blood vessel dilation/constriction.
- Sensory Reception: Houses receptors for touch, pain, temperature, and pressure.
- Vitamin D Synthesis: Initiates production of vitamin D when exposed to sunlight.
- Excretion: Removes waste products via sweat.
- Water Resistance: Prevents excessive water loss and entry.
Comparing the Skin with Other Large Human Organs
Though the skin is the largest organ, other organs have significant size and functions worth comparing to appreciate why skin holds this title.
The Liver
The liver is the largest internal organ, weighing around 3 to 3.5 pounds (1.4 to 1.6 kilograms). It is vital for metabolism, detoxification, bile production, and storage of nutrients. Despite its critical roles, the liver does not surpass the skin in either surface area or weight.
The Brain
The brain weighs approximately 3 pounds (1.4 kilograms) and controls the nervous system, cognition, and bodily functions. Though extremely complex, the brain is compact and enclosed within the skull, making its surface area significantly smaller than that of the skin.
The Lungs
The lungs have a large surface area internally due to alveoli—estimated around 70 square meters—far greater than the skin’s external surface. However, the skin’s outer surface is still larger in physical coverage, and lungs are not considered the “largest” organ by conventional criteria.
The Role of Skin in Health and Disease
Given its size and exposure to the environment, the skin is susceptible to various conditions ranging from minor irritations to serious diseases.
Common Skin Conditions
- Dermatitis: Inflammation causing redness and itching.
- Psoriasis: Autoimmune disorder leading to rapid skin cell growth.
- Skin Cancer: Includes melanoma and non-melanoma types, often linked to UV exposure.
Importance in Medical Diagnostics
Because the skin reflects internal health, changes in color, texture, or lesions can indicate systemic diseases such as diabetes, lupus, or infections. Dermatological examination remains a frontline diagnostic tool.

The Skin’s Evolutionary and Protective Significance
From an evolutionary perspective, the skin has adapted to various climates and environments, contributing to human survival.
Adaptations in Skin
- Pigmentation: Melanin protects against UV radiation, with variations among populations reflecting geographical adaptations.
- Thickness and Texture: Varies according to environmental exposure; for example, thicker skin on palms and soles enhances durability.
The skin’s protective role not only guards physical integrity but also supports immune defense, making it a frontline organ in evolutionary fitness.
